So for about a week now, my G62 Notebook PC has not been giving me battery notifications anymore. Before it used to inform me that I had 12% remaining and then 9% and then it would go into hibernation. Now at 12% it clicks and turns off. My operating system is Windows 7 Home Premium, its Pentium (R) Dual Core CPU T4500. I ran a battery check and the battery is "OK" I also went to my settings for the powerplans and saw that the notifications are on. So can someone please tell me how I can get the notifications to come on again?
